S In The Court of Appeals Fifth District of Texas at Dallas No. 05-21-00406-CV JANE DOE, Appellant V. EARTH DAY TEXAS, INC. D/B/A EARTH X AND STEPHEN EVANS, Appellees On Appeal from the 14th Judicial District Court Dallas County, Texas Trial Court Cause No. DC-20-00002 MEMORANDUM OPINION Before Justices Molberg, Goldstein, and Smith Opinion by Justice Goldstein The clerk’s record in this case is past due. By letter dated August 10, 2021, we informed appellant the clerk’s record had not been filed because appellant had not paid for the clerk’s record. We directed appellant to provide, within ten days, (1) verification of payment or arrangements to pay for the clerk’s record, or (2) written documentation that appellant had been found entitled to proceed without payment of costs.1 We cautioned appellant that failure to do so would result in the

Appellant has not paid the filing fee or filed a docketing statement. dismissal of this appeal without further notice. To date, appellant has not provided the required documentation, nor otherwise corresponded with the Court regarding the status of this appeal.

Accordingly, we dismiss this appeal. See TEX. R. APP. P. 37.3(b); 42.3(b), (c).
